语种A static double collector system and "Zoom Quad" function in the Finnigan-MAT Triton TI thermal ionization mass spectrometer was used to analyse different amounts of the boric acid standard NIST SRM 951 and natural samples, such as coral and foraminifera. The main objectives of the study were to discuss the difference of precision, accuracy, sample amount as well as testing time between static multicollection method and conventional peak jumping method. The experimental result indicated that in the same precision and the accuracy, the static double method is easier to measure small amount of sample as low as 0.1 mu g, and reduces the data acquisition time to 20 min. The reproducibility of measured B-11/B-10 ratios of NBS 951 boric acid with static multicollection is B-11/B-10 = 4.05159 +/- 0.00023 (2 sigma(m), n = 10) for 0.1 g of B. Finally 0.1 g natural samples were analyzed with a good test.
